Blog

網頁設計中的進度時間線:進展敘事

網頁設計中的進度時間線:進展敘事

引言:進度時間線的直觀魅力

在網頁設計中,展示進度是提升用戶參與度和透明度的有效方式。進度時間線(Progress Timeline)透過時間軸形式,結合動態效果直觀呈現任務或事件進展,增強用戶體驗和敘事性。本文將探討進度時間線的定義、技術實現、應用場景,以及對用戶體驗和SEO的影響。

什麼是進度時間線?

進度時間線是指以時間軸形式展示任務或事件進度,結合動畫效果直觀呈現。其核心特徵包括:

· 進度展示:直觀呈現任務或事件進展。

· 動態動畫:時間軸隨進度更新動畫。

· 互動性:用戶操作觸發進度效果。

· 品牌契合:時間線風格與品牌調性一致。

進度時間線的技術實現

1. CSS動畫

使用CSS @keyframes和transform實現進度動畫。

2. JavaScript

採用React或Vue.js控制進度邏輯。

3. SVG圖形

繪製時間軸線條和圖標。

4. 動畫庫

使用GSAP實現流暢動畫效果。

進度時間線的應用場景

1. 教育網站

展示課程進度,吸引學生參與。

2. 電商網站

顯示訂單處理進度,提升用戶信任。

3. 活動網站

展示活動籌備進度,增強參與度。

4. 企業網站

呈現項目進展,提升透明度。

進度時間線的優勢

· 提升透明度:直觀展示進度增強信任。

· 增強參與度:互動動畫延長停留時間。

· 視覺吸引力:動態效果提升美感。

· 品牌強化:客製化時間線提升辨識度。

挑戰與解決方案

1. 性能影響

複雜動畫影響載入速度。優化程式碼並限制幀率。

2. 無障礙性

時間線可能影響可讀性。添加ARIA標籤和替代文字。

3. 導航挑戰

時間線可能分散注意力。提供清晰導航提示。

進度時間線的SEO影響

· 延長停留時間:互動時間線鼓勵探索。

· 降低跳出率:吸引設計減少離開。

· 關鍵字機會:嵌入如「進度時間線設計」等長尾關鍵字。

· 行動友好性:優化時間線適應行動設備。

實務建議:打造進度時間線

1. 使用GSAP:實現流暢進度動畫。

2. 優化性能:壓縮動畫資源並限制幀率。

3. 確保無障礙性:添加ARIA和文字描述。

4. 測試跨設備:確保效果在手機和桌面端一致。

5. 與品牌結合:調整時間線風格與品牌調性。

案例分析

假想案例:某電商網站

· 功能:進度時間線展示訂單處理。

· 實現方式:使用SVG和GSAP。

· 結果:用戶信任度提升30%,停留時間增加25%。

結論

進度時間線透過動態效果直觀展示進展,提升網頁的透明度和參與度。設計師需平衡性能、無障礙性和導航,確保實用性。隨著互動設計的流行,進度時間線將成為網頁設計的熱門趨勢,幫助企業打造直觀的數位體驗。

en_USEnglish